Offered in 0 more formats"Living with her aunt and patriarchal uncle in Karachi, Pakistan,recently orphaned twelve-year-old Aarzu detests the way she and heryounger sister get treated like extras and excluded from all the fun stuff. Aarzu dreams of playing cricket, just like her male cousinsand the neighborhood boys in the streets, but her uncle will hear nothing of it. According to him, girls ought to master the art of making round rotis, not play sports. When her sister requires urgent medical treatment but finances are tight, Aarzu decides to earn money herself. She hears of a part-time job at a bungalow near her school--but it's only open to boys. Aarzu has no choice but to disguise herself as a turban-wearing boy to get the gig. Now, Aarzu must find away to balance school, work, chores, and secret cricket practices--all without burning out or getting caught by her uncle--or else her dreams of making the girls cricket team and her quest to save her sister will crumble around her"--
